AUSSIE BONDS

Futures run a touch steeper in early Sydney dealing, with YM -0.5 and XM -2.5, as the latter looks through its overnight lows, with that moved aided by longer dated U.S. Tsys moving back towards intraday cheaps into Monday's NY close.

  • The latest RBA monetary policy decision headlines locally on Tuesday, kicking off a busy week of RBA speak, please see our full preview for more details on that front. Weekly ABS payrolls data is also due.
